Woodworker’s Journal is the magazine for people who love to work with wood. Woodworkers of any skill level will find top-tier plans to build great projects, expert reviews of woodworking tools, and a ton of woodworking tips and techniques. Editor Picks: Router Bit Storage Inserts

Woodworker’s Journal • JUNE 2024 Volume 48, Number 3

FROM OUR READERS

Hide Glue

TRICKS OF THE TRADE • Ideas for Low- or No-Cost Shop Helpers

Crossing the Finish Line • What’s the hurry? Focus on quality rather than speed.

Storm Trees Business is Cleaning Up • Minnesota woodworker’s venture converts discarded trees into lumber.

Adirondack Rocker • We update this classic with a curvy twist to make it an even more enjoyable place to sit.

Pedestal Stand • New extended-bed lathe makes this attractive turned accent project a reality for our author.

Translucent Screen Shutters • These interior shutters let in light but don’t compromise privacy. They’re a straightforward millwork project with parts that can be produced in quantity and adjusted to fit various sizes of window casings.

Carving Linenfold Panels • This traditional pattern is a great project for those who are interested in getting started in carving.

Handheld Sanders • Sensible advice for choosing and using power sanders.

Handy Bit Maintenance Kit, Small Chisel Plane

Laguna 14|CX Bandsaw • Broad speed range enables this saw to cut wood or metal.

J-Weight Cloth-Backed Sandpaper Rolls • Tough abrasives for many smoothing tasks.
